Oregon Statutes - Chapter 830 - Small Watercraft - Section 830.460 - Prohibited activities.

(1) No person shall make any false statement of material fact in making application for an ocean charter vessel license pursuant to ORS 830.440.

(2) No person shall operate a vessel to engage in activities for which an ocean charter vessel license is required, if it is determined upon inspection by the State Marine Board or its representative, or upon citation by a peace officer, that the vessel fails to comply with the equipment requirements of ORS 830.450, until all equipment requirements are met.

(3) No person shall operate a vessel to engage in activities for which an ocean charter vessel license is required without having in effect the protection against liability referred to in ORS 830.440 and 830.445. [1989 c.885 §6]
